快速教程:如何关闭MySQL数据库服务

资源类型:mmwxw.com 2025-06-05 23:29

怎么关闭mysql数据库服务简介:



如何有效地关闭MySQL数据库服务 在数据库管理领域,MySQL作为开源的关系型数据库管理系统,广泛应用于各类应用场景

    然而,在日常运维过程中,适时地关闭MySQL服务是一个不可忽视的操作

    无论是出于维护、升级还是故障排查的需要,掌握如何正确、高效地关闭MySQL数据库服务都至关重要

    本文将详细介绍几种关闭MySQL服务的方法,涵盖不同操作系统和具体场景,以确保您能够根据实际情况做出最佳选择

     一、准备工作 在动手关闭MySQL服务之前,有几项准备工作必不可少: 1.确认安装:确保MySQL数据库已经正确安装在您的系统上

     2.权限检查:您需要具备适当的权限来执行关闭操作,通常这意味着您需要使用管理员账户登录

     3.数据备份:虽然关闭MySQL服务本身不会导致数据丢失,但在进行任何可能影响数据库的操作之前,备份数据始终是一个好习惯

    这有助于在意外情况下恢复数据

     4.无重要操作:在关闭MySQL服务之前,请确保没有正在进行的重要操作,以免数据不一致或丢失

     二、使用命令行关闭MySQL服务 命令行是最直接、最常用的关闭MySQL服务的方式之一

    以下是针对不同操作系统的具体操作步骤: Linux系统 在Linux系统中,您可以使用`systemctl`、`service`命令或`kill`命令来停止MySQL服务

     使用systemctl命令: bash sudo systemctl stop mysql 这是现代Linux发行版中推荐的方式,因为它提供了更好的服务管理功能

     使用service命令: bash sudo service mysql stop 如果您的系统版本较旧,可能会使用这种方式

     使用kill命令: bash sudo killall -9 mysqld 这是一种强制终止MySQL服务的方法,通常不建议在正常情况下使用,因为它可能导致数据不一致

    但在某些极端情况下,如MySQL服务无法正常停止时,可以考虑使用

     Windows系统 在Windows系统中,您可以通过服务管理器或命令行来停止MySQL服务

     通过服务管理器: 1. 打开“服务”应用程序(可以通过运行`services.msc`命令来打开)

     2. 在服务列表中找到MySQL服务(例如MySQL57、MySQL80等)

     3. 右键点击MySQL服务,并选择“停止”

     通过命令行: cmd net stop MySQL 这是在命令行窗口中停止MySQL服务的常用命令

     三、使用MySQL客户端关闭服务 如果您已经连接到MySQL服务器,可以使用SQL命令来停止服务

     1.打开MySQL命令行工具:在开始菜单中找到MySQL文件夹,并点击MySQL命令行工具

     2.登录到MySQL数据库:在命令行窗口中,输入以下命令并按下回车键: bash mysql -u root -p 系统会提示您输入密码

    输入正确的密码后,您将进入MySQL命令行界面

     3.关闭MySQL服务:在MySQL命令行界面中,输入以下命令并按下回车键: sql SHUTDOWN; 这个命令会向MySQL服务器发送关闭请求,并关闭MySQL服务

     四、使用系统脚本关闭服务 某些Linux发行版可能提供了自定义的脚本来管理服务

    例如,您可以使用以下命令来停止MySQL服务: sudo /etc/init.d/mysql stop 这种方式通常依赖于系统特定的初始化脚本,因此可能不如`systemctl`或`service`命令通用

    但在某些情况下,它可能是一个有用的替代方案

     五、注意事项 在关闭MySQL服务时,有几点需要注意: 1.数据一致性:确保在关闭服务之前没有正在进行的事务或查询,以免数据不一致

     2.依赖服务:如果您的应用程序或服务依赖于MySQL数据库,请确保在关闭MySQL服务之前通知相关用户或系统

     3.重启服务:如果需要重新启动MySQL服务,可以使用相应的启动命令

    例如,在Linux系统中可以使用`sudo systemctl startmysql`或`sudo service mysql start`命令;在Windows系统中可以使用`net start MySQL`命令

     4.日志记录:检查MySQL日志文件以了解关闭服务时的任何潜在问题或警告

    这有助于在需要时进行故障排除

     5.云服务器考虑:如果您在云服务器上运行MySQL,请确保关闭服务不会影响到其他依赖该服务的应用程序或实例

    在某些云环境中,关闭MySQL服务可能需要额外的权限或步骤

     六、总结 关闭MySQL数据库服务是一个看似简单但实则重要的操作

    通过本文的介绍,您应该已经掌握了在不同操作系统和具体场景下关闭MySQL服务的多种方法

    无论是使用命令行、MySQL客户端还是系统脚本,都能有效地实现这一目的

    同时,我们也强调了关闭服务前的准备工作和注意事项,以确保操作的顺利进行和数据的安全性

    希望这些信息能帮助您更好地管理MySQL数据库服务,提高运维效率和数据可靠性

    

阅读全文
上一篇:MySQL快捷启动:一键加速数据库运行

最新收录:

  • Python下用OS模块安装MySQL教程
  • 如何轻松确认MySQL数据库是否成功安装?
  • MySQL数据意外清空,如何紧急应对?
  • DOS环境下快速进入MySQL指南
  • MySQL表结构转Excel教程
  • 如何快速卸载MySQL服务教程
  • Linux MySQL:快速查看当前数据库名
  • MySQL技巧:如何高效删除前1万条数据库记录
  • JS如何利用接口高效连接MySQL数据库
  • Navicat导入MySQL数据库教程
  • MySQL技巧:如何判断记录是否存在
  • MySQL错误1149解决方案:深入解析与快速修复指南
  • 首页 | 怎么关闭mysql数据库服务:快速教程:如何关闭MySQL数据库服务